Preparing for Emergencies at Sea and Air Ports
25th October 2007, Glasgow- 5.5 hours CPD

A one day training course for those with statutory responsibilities under the Civil Contingencies Act at sea and air ports in Scotland. 

The course has been specifically designed for port health officers and managers but will also be useful for emergency planners and port medical officers.

Aim 
To ensure that Port Health personnel have the foundation knowledge for:   
 

  • Understanding the context and environment in which Port Health and Local Authorities will operate in a civil emergency.

  • Understanding the planning processes required to allow Port Health and Local Authorities to effectively contribute to emergency responses while remaining sufficiently resilient to carry out their own roles and responsibilities.
